Arrow of Light Ceremonies Sample Narration

I understand there are those among us tonight who have earned the Arrow of Light Award, the highest award in Cub Scouting.

Will the following Webelos Scouts come forward:

You Webelos Scouts have fulfilled all requirements for Arrow of Light Award.
This is your last step in Cub Scouting before entering Boy Scouting.
You have already visited a Boy Scout troop and have talked to the Scoutmaster.
You well soon go into Boy Scouting, there to be tested again.
May you ever be successful.
Will you always do your best???

 WE WILL!

Before you stands the Arrow of Light. Within the tepee of many braves, this symbol has an honored place.
Its shaft is straight and narrow -just as the path that you should follow throughout your life.
Its tip points the way - the way to success in all that you do.
It is pointing to the right - a symbol that nothing should be left undone: if it is within your power to do, see that it is done.
And lastly, the symbol of the seven rays of the sun - one the each day of the week -
to remind you that every day is a new day, a day to do your best in everything.
A day to honor your God and your country, to do your Good Turn,
a new chance to follow the Scout Law and to remember these: ON MY HONOR.

give out the patches now

Now that you have received the Arrow of Light, let its light shine forth from you.
Promise now to set an example for others to follow in your footsteps, set your eye on the Eagle and never waiver.
Do you so promise?

WE DO!

It is an honor for me to recognize your achievement by presenting you with these arrows.
Each arrow has been marked with colored rings that show your accomplishments since you began Cub Scouting.
You may hang your arrow in your room to remind you of the good times we have had together in Pack
We know that you will become worthy members of Boy Scouting when you graduate next month.
Boy Scouting will be a grand adventure for each of you.


Arrow of Light - Test of fire

CM: I have the honor of presenting Cub Scouting’s highest award, the Arrow of Light, to _ of our Webelos Scouts. 
This is not an award easily earned. In addition to the Webelos rank, they must earn certain activity badges,
go camping, visit a Boy Scout troop and meet with the Scoutmaster. This they have done.

In the spirit of their achievements, I now light this candle.

As I call your name, please come forward and form a Living Circle.

This Webelos neckerchief represents all of your accomplishments as cub scouts.
I join your living circle with it, and as we say the Boy Scout Promise, and if you have done your best as scouts,
then your words will protect the neckerchief from the flame of the Test of Fire.
But,  if only one of you does not deserve the Arrow of Light, then the words you spoke will not protect the neckerchief from the flame and it will be consumed.
The power in these two fluids will also help protect the neckerchief. The first represents the support your parents have given you.
The second represents the work each of you has done as scouts.
Dim The Lights

You have passed the Test of Fire.  I now call forward your Webelos Den Leader to present your award. Mr. Avers and Mr. Brooks.

Scouts, let us honor these Arrow of Light Scouts with the Grand Howl.
Let the Arrow of Light shine forth from you.
Promise now to set an example for others who follow in your footsteps, set you eye on the Eagle and never waiver.
Do you so promise?

We do!


It is an honor for me to recognize your achievement by presenting you with these arrows.
Each arrow has been marked with colored rings that show your accomplishments since you began Cub Scouting.
You may hang your arrow in your room to remind you of the good times we have had together in Pack.
We know that you will become worthy Boy Scouts when you graduate next month. Boy Scouting will be a grand adventure for each of you.
